Ticket: Config drift found during FD leak hunt — Greywater API

While chasing the leaked file descriptors on the Greywater API nodes, we noticed three of the eight hosts are running different ulimit and pool settings than what's in the repo. That drift made the leak look intermittent and cost us two days. The descriptor leak itself traces to unclosed sockets in the retry path; fix pending. Until hosts are reconciled, treat repo values as canonical. The intended configuration is as follows.

service settings:
BRIIX_PIN=8582
BRIIX_TENANT=raleth
BRIIX_METRICS_HOST=metrics.briix.urlaqstack.example
BRIIX_SEAL=seal_c11ef522
BRIIX_STANDBY_TEAM=ulaok

Leadership Review Briefing — Currency Hedging Call

Quick one for the board: with roughly 40% of Korvano's revenue now coming in from the Selmar region, treasury is recommending we lock in forward contracts covering two-thirds of expected receipts for the next twelve months. Yes, it caps upside, but it takes the guesswork out of margin planning. Piet Landeros will walk through the mechanics on Thursday. The confidential note below explains how this fits our plans.

confidential, bawip-fahap: Gross margin on Ulaael came in at 5 percent against a plan of 10 percent. Only 5 of the 100 pilot accounts renewed Ulaael, so a churn review is set for July 1.

// SNAPSHOT_TOLERANCE_PX
//
// Max per-pixel diff allowed when comparing rendered UI snapshots
// in the Glimmerkit component suite. Raised from 0 to 2 after the
// Fenwick font-rendering change caused sub-pixel antialiasing drift
// on the Oakhurst CI runners. Do not raise further without sign-off;
// anything above 2 has historically masked real regressions in the
// tooltip and badge components. Baselines were regenerated once and
// committed. The baseline set is tied to the build stamped below.

session token of kagup-hahaf = htk3_2b8